Transaction ef5d8bc20f3633af6d497c9a25a541e5e87696c9c81e3b1b3273b87f4dfbf24c
1 Input
2 Outputs
- ef5d8bc20f3633af6d497c9a25a541e5e87696c9c81e3b1b3273b87f4dfbf24c:0
- ef5d8bc20f3633af6d497c9a25a541e5e87696c9c81e3b1b3273b87f4dfbf24c:1
value 12500000000
address 3Mfiqcgbvs8PNXf47Zd9AUdw9GAayULet1
value 24999900874
address 3EHaLERWTA4tQQtYmwGGya2mkVVaXhxQyf